개발자가 시장에서 가져온 앱을 확인할 수 있습니까?


14

작년에 Sound Trends LLC에서 grüvtron 앱을 구입했습니다. 아마도 그들은 나중에 구글 플레이 스토어 / 마켓에서 앱을 제거했을 것입니다. 그들의 웹 사이트는 "안드로이드 버전 구매"를 가지고 있었지만 이제는 iOS 만 언급합니다.

시장을 검색하여 더 이상 앱을 찾을 수 없습니다 (기기 또는 웹 모두). 더 이상 '모든 앱'/ '내 앱'(기기 및 웹 모두)에서 볼 수 없습니다. 이 앱이 "누락"인 것을 알고있는 유일한 이유는 내가 소유 한 것을 기억했기 때문입니다.

Google을 사용하여 포럼에서 https://play.google.com/store/apps/details?id=com.soundtrends.gruvtron 에 대한 기존 마켓 링크를 찾을 수 있습니다. 이 링크는 일반적으로 "죄송합니다. 요청한 URL은 이 서버에서 찾을 수 없습니다. "

그러나 앱을 소유 한 Google 계정에 로그인하면 앱을 설치할 수있는 앱 (!) 마켓 페이지가 표시됩니다. 그렇게하면 실제로 내 장치로 전송되고 '모든 것이 작동합니다'(앱 그래픽이 손상되었지만 여기서는 관련이 없다고 생각합니다.)

걱정입니다. 분명히 내가 소유 한 ~ 100 개의 앱 중 "내 앱"에서 자동으로 사라진 앱이 몇 개나 있는지 다시 알지 못하므로 다시 설치할 항목을 찾아 볼 때 제외됩니다. 특정 앱을 기억하더라도 다시 설치할 수 있도록 해당 마켓 링크를 어떻게 찾을 수 있습니까?

그래서 내 주요 질문은 : 웹 또는 안드로이드 장치에 내가 시장에서 가져온 앱을 포함하여 내가 소유 한 모든 앱을 나열하는 목록이 있습니까? 그리고 바람직하게는 시장 링크와 함께?

나는 구글 마켓 영수증을 가지고 있지만, 그것들은 통과해야 할 고통이다. 앱 ID에 대한 참조가 있으면 (예 : 'com.soundtrends.gruvtron') 적어도 시장 URL을 재구성 할 수있었습니다.


편집 : 몇 가지 설명은 다음과 같습니다.

  1. 만족스러운 답변은 내가 구입 한 앱을 포함 하지만 구입 날짜가 개발자가 시장에서 가져온 앱 목록을 얻는 방법을 설명해야합니다 . 목록에는 시장 URL 또는 패키지 이름이 포함되어야합니다.

  2. 이 문제가 발생한 것으로 알고있는 구매 한 앱 중 하나 (grüvtron) 가 "내 앱"목록 (메뉴> 마켓 앱의 내 앱)에 표시되지 않으며 ,이 앱이 의도적으로 설계된 앱인 것으로 가정합니다 ( 나는 그것이 이상한 디자인 선택이라고 생각하지만).

  3. 저는 현재 3.7.13 시장에서 ICS를 사용하고 있습니다. 장치는 ASUS 변압기 TF101 태블릿입니다.


네가 왜 물어 보는지 정확히 알아요 오늘만 맬웨어 앱이 제거되었으며 더 많은 앱이있을 수 있지만이를 추적하는 쉬운 방법은 없습니다. 잘 했어, 친구
warsong

답변:


2

위에 나열된 애플리케이션 "AppBak"은 Android 패키지 관리자 클래스에서 데이터를 가져옵니다. 루트 액세스 권한이있는 경우 현재 설치된 APK 만 나열하는 간단한 텍스트 파일 인 소스 (/data/dev/packages.list)를 볼 수 있지만 동일한 서브 디렉토리에 XML 파일이 있습니다. 이름이 상당히 큽니다 : packages.xml, 심지어 제거 된 패키지도 남아있는 것처럼 보입니다. 나는 이전의 bloatware 냉동고 응용 프로그램에 대한 증거를 한 번 거기에서 찾았으며 그것이 나에게 좋은 세상을 만들지는 않았지만 적어도 밤에 사라지는 것을 확인할 수있는 리소스가있었습니다.

내가 대답 할 수없는 질문은 마켓에서 이제 해당 데이터를 packages.xml에서 지울 수 있는지 여부입니다. 그러나 PackageManager 문서 에는 해당 페이지에 Get_Uninstalled_Packages 상수가 있으므로 지적하지 않을 것입니다.


1
packages.list그리고 packages.xml아래에 있습니다 /data/system/.
Firelord

0

f-droid의 저장소 인이 앱인 ' AppBak '은 핸드셋에 설치된 앱 목록을 SD 카드의 간단한 플랫 텍스트 파일로 생성합니다.

기억해야 할 것은 ' package-name '이 가장 중요한 부분이며 개발자의 선택과 재량에 달려 있습니다.

예를 들어, 애플리케이션 드로어에 표시되는 ' FooBar ' 라는 앱 은 패키지 이름이 ' com.foo.bar.app '이며, 여기에서 다음과 같이 시장 링크를 재구성하는 것이 매우 쉽습니다.

https://play.google.com/store/apps/details?id=com.foo.bar.app

유용한 도구 인 것 같습니다. 감사합니다! 그러나 이것은 장치에 설치된 앱의 패키지 이름 만 제공합니다 . 여기서 가장 큰 문제는 이전에 구입했지만 현재 설치하지 않은 (및 보이지 않는 것이므로 설치할 수없는) 패키지 이름을 찾는 것입니다.
Rickard Armiento

기기에 설치된 앱 목록
-yes

핸드셋의 Play 스토어 앱에 표시되어야합니다. PC를 기반으로하는 웹이 아니라 메뉴> 내 앱을 탭합니다. FWIW, 내 Play 스토어 버전은 3.7.13
t0mm13b

시장에서 가져온 앱이 아니라고 생각합니다. 나는 내가 소유하고있는 다른 하나를 알지 못하기 때문에 질문에서 언급 한 응용 프로그램과 관련된 특정 문제 일 수 있다고 생각합니다. 나는 또한 3.7.13에 있습니다. "내 앱" 에서 시장에서 가져온
Rickard Armiento

2
위에서 언급 한 정보를 기반으로 URL을 확인하는 스크립트를 직접 만들 수 있습니다 (로그인하지 않고). "사라진"앱의 경우 "오류 404"(페이지를 찾을 수 없음)가 반환되어야합니다.
Izzy
당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.